Owensboro sits inside Daviess County, Kentucky, at roughly 37.77°N, -87.11°W. Population 59,042, $56,357 median household income. Median home value $178,900, median rent $905. Poverty rate 18.9%, read against that income figure since two cities on the same median can differ underneath it.

CDC PLACES: Owensboro's highest-prevalence health measure is short sleep duration at 38.2%. 1 hospital in/around Owensboro, 2/5 avg rating, 1 with an ER.
